Driving license renewal is a mandatory requirement for all motorists in Kenya. The process is managed by the National Transport and Safety Authority (NTSA) through the eCitizen platform, allowing drivers to renew their licenses online without visiting government offices for most applications. Current Driving License Renewal Costs in Kenya
The cost of renewing a driving license in Kenya depends on the type of license and the renewal period selected. Recent NTSA updates have introduced the Smart Driving Licence (Smart DL), which has standardized many licensing services. According to recent reports, Smart Driving Licence renewal commonly costs approximately KSh 3,050, including processing and convenience charges.
The table below summarizes the common renewal fees:
| Service | Estimated Cost (KSh) |
|---|---|
| Smart Driving Licence Renewal (3 Years) | 3,050 |
| One-Year Renewal (where applicable) | 650 – 1,050 |
| Three-Year Renewal (legacy/private licenses) | 1,450 |
| Replacement of Lost or Damaged Smart DL | 3,050 |
Fees may change periodically based on NTSA regulations and government directives.
How to Renew a Driving License in Kenya
Renewing a driving license is now a straightforward online process. Applicants are required to:
- Log in to their eCitizen account.
- Navigate to NTSA services.
- Select the Driving Licence Renewal option.
- Confirm personal and license details.
- Choose the applicable renewal period.
- Make payment using approved payment methods such as M-Pesa, debit cards, or bank transfers.
- Download and save the payment receipt or renewal confirmation.
For Smart Driving Licence holders, additional biometric verification may be required depending on NTSA requirements and previous records.

Payment Methods Available
NTSA has integrated several payment options into the eCitizen system to simplify transactions. Motorists can pay using:
- M-Pesa
- Airtel Money
- Debit and credit cards
- Bank transfers
- Pesaflow payment services
After successful payment, applicants receive an electronic receipt that serves as proof of application and payment.
Required Documents for Renewal
Before starting the renewal process, applicants should have:
| Requirement | Purpose |
|---|---|
| National ID Card | Identity verification |
| Driving License Number | Renewal processing |
| eCitizen Account | Access to NTSA services |
| Mobile Phone Number | Notifications and verification |
| Payment Method | Fee payment |
Having these documents ready helps ensure a smooth and fast renewal experience.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I renew my driving license online?
Yes. NTSA allows motorists to renew their driving licenses through the eCitizen platform without visiting physical offices in most cases.
How long does the renewal process take?
Online renewal is usually completed immediately after payment, although Smart Driving Licence processing and card issuance may take additional time where biometric verification is required.
What happens if my license expires?
An expired license may attract penalties and could create complications during traffic inspections. Drivers are encouraged to renew before the expiry date.
